← ScienceWhich phenomenon causes increased observed weight upon acceleration by astronauts?
A)General relativity's equivalence principle✓
B)Special relativity's length contraction
C)Quantum entanglement correlations
D)Increased atmospheric cosmic radiation
💡 Explanation
The increased weight on accelerating astronauts happens because gravity and constant acceleration are locally indistinguishable, according to the equivalence principle of general relativity; therefore, the effect mimics a gravitational force on them, rather than increased radiation dose.
